Description
The extraordinary intimacy and scope of Alfred Wertheimer's Elvis Presley portfolio captured the singer on the verge of superstardom. A treasure for every Elvis fan, this collectible edition, signed by Wertheimer, combines remarkable shots of the singer from 1956 and 1958. Nearly half of these photographs have never been published before.
Limited collector's edition of 1,706 copies, signed by Alfred Wertheimer
Mark TASCHEN is a leading and most recognizable publisher of books on fine art, architecture, design, fashion, photography, pop culture, style, and travel. Working closely with renowned creative partners, the company has published thousands of titles in dozens of languages. From the incredible essence of the Basic Art series to the collectible SUMO editions. TASCHEN’s mission remains a continuous commitment to diversity and innovation. Regardless of the subject and price—from $10 to $10,000—the brand strives to treat each topic with equal respect, producing, designing, and packaging each of its books in a luxurious and uniquely distinctive manner.
Founded by Benedikt Taschen in 1980 as a small comic book store in Cologne, it now sells its books worldwide. In addition to an international distribution network, the private publisher runs an e-commerce website and 14 brand stores around the globe, from Beverly Hills, New York, and Miami to London, Brussels, Paris, and Milan. While rotating exhibitions are organized at the TASCHEN Gallery in Los Angeles, coordinated with the publishing program. The company is headquartered in Cologne and Los Angeles, with regional offices in Berlin, Hong Kong, London, Madrid, Milan, New York, and Paris.
TASCHEN is jointly managed by Benedikt Taschen and his eldest daughter Marlene Taschen. The publishing house employs over two hundred people and a network of independent collaborators working in editorial, finance and administration, PR, production, retail, sales, and marketing departments worldwide.
